Abstract

Mangrove ecosystem rehabilitation based on a social-ecological systems (SES) approach is a holistic analysis that integrates ecological and social dimensions in coastal restoration and conservation efforts. The success of this rehabilitation is influenced by the complex interaction between environmental biophysical factors and governance dynamics, including government policies, public participation, and local wisdom practices. This study aims to map and analyze the dynamics of SES in a mangrove rehabilitation program. Data were collected using the rapid rural appraisal (RRA) method from June to August 2024. The study results were formulated into a conceptual model of the basic SES network for mangrove rehabilitation in Brebes Regency. The identified network model consists of 85 components (nodes) and 141 causal relationships (links). The research findings indicate that the managing resource actors (RAs) act as the central component (core of the network) that drives the sustainability of rehabilitation activities in the coastal areas of Brebes Regency. The synergy of roles between actors within this SES framework is crucial in increasing the effectiveness and sustainability of the program. It is expected to optimize ecological functions and provide socio-economic added value for coastal communities.
